summary
Unlike other anthropological studies focusing predominantly on settlements in Eastern Slovakia, Jan Ort focused his field research on a village with a reputation of “trouble-free coexistence” among its linguistically and ethnically heterogeneous inhabitants. The book offers an ethnographic critique of this idyllic idea and shows how the current situation is related to historical transformation, the naturalisation of symbolic and material inequalities, borders, and hierarchies, and the ways in which they are negotiated. The outcome is a work full of interesting ethnographic descriptions and insights that collectively provide an answer to one of the main questions of the text: Who is local here?
